E-scooter rider suffers life-threatening injuries in fall in Melbourne

Allanah Sciberras

Powered by

An E-scooter rider is in hospital with life-threatening injuries following a serious fall in Melbourne's CBD.

Police said the man in his 50s was travelling west on the footpath on Collins Street, Docklands, when he fell just after 3.30am on Sunday.

The seriously hurt man was rushed to hospital.

Police said the exact circumstances of the fall were unknown and an investigation was ongoing.

The number of people injured and needing hospital treatment for scooter accidents is on the rise.

The Royal Melbourne Hospital said e-scooter crash admissions rose from 29 in 2020 to 76 in 2021.

In 2022 so far, a total of 129 riders have been admitted, with 16 treated for major injuries.

E-Scooter trial operator, Neuron, claims Melbourne's is one of the safest programs it has run.

Under the law, E-scooter riders can only use bicycle lanes, shared paths and low-speed roads.
